Guerrillas declare ceasefire during elections in Colombia
The Colombian leftist guerrillas have declared a ceasefire ahead of the presidential elections to be held in Colombia next week.
In a statement, the rebel group ELN said it respects citizens' "right to vote freely" and added that it does not want to "threaten any of the candidates or prevent people from voting".
Critics say rebel groups in Colombia have used ceasefires over the past four years to regroup, rearm and strengthen their grip on rural communities.
Meanwhile, the Colombian Defense Ministry accuses the group, which has more than 6,000 fighters in both Colombia and Venezuela, of making money from illegal gold mining and drug trafficking.
Colombia's presidential election is held on Sunday, June 21.
